Just before Christmas, in an attempt to discredit us, a statement was sent to film sets saying that the Irish Film Workers Association and its leadership were doing this for their own benefit. However, it is hard to discredit the truth. When an organisation does not take money from members but commits to addressing a problem, when workers put their hands in their pockets and pay for printing and for men to appear here today so they do not lose a day's wages themselves, it is hard to discredit that. We are not here to discredit anyone. We are here for one reason only. In that context, the legislation that applies to every single worker in this country should apply to me in my workplace. The first part of that is identifying the worker, the trainee, the employer and who is responsible. We have done that.
